CNC Manufacturing Engineer - Salem, MA
About the CNC Manufacturing Engineer Role:
The CNC Manufacturing Engineer will design, program, and optimize CNC machining processes to ensure efficient and precise production. They will troubleshoot equipment issues, collaborate with cross-functional teams, and support continuous improvement initiatives in the manufacturing environment.

The CNC Manufacturing Engineer's Responsibilities Include:
- Evaluate product designs for manufacturability, tolerance adherence, quality compliance, and cost efficiency
- Identify and design or procure fixtures and gauges needed for new components
- Create detailed manufacturing documents, including setup sheets, sketches, and shop floor instructions
- Program CNC machines, troubleshoot startup challenges, and fine-tune cutting parameters to maximize efficiency and tool longevity
- Diagnose and resolve machinery and process issues alongside shop floor staff and engineering teams
- Operate CNC lathes, machining centers, and various manufacturing equipment hands-on
- Work collaboratively with engineering, quality assurance, supervision, and operations to enhance productivity and product quality
- Engage in root cause analysis and drive corrective actions to address quality concerns
- Support the training of machine operators on operational procedures and specific task workflows
